Album Overview.
The "Better Man" soundtrack accompanies the semi-biographical film about British pop icon Robbie Williams. Directed by Michael Gracey, the film portrays Williams as a CGI monkey, symbolizing his self-perception. The soundtrack features re-recorded and newly arranged versions of Williams' classic hits, enhancing the narrative by reflecting his personal and professional journey.

Production and Reception.
The soundtrack was produced by Dan Romer and Freddy Wexler, with Williams reinterpreting his songs to align with the film's themes. Movie Background.
"Better Man" chronicles Robbie Williams' rise from his early days in Stoke-on-Trent to global stardom, including his tenure with Take That and solo achievements. The film delves into his battles with addiction and mental health, offering an unflinching look at the challenges of fame. The unique portrayal of Williams as a CGI monkey, performed via motion capture by Jonno Davies, adds a surreal layer, reflecting his feelings of being "less evolved" than others.
Main Cast of the Movie.
Robbie Williams as Himself (Voice).
Robbie Williams lends his voice to his CGI character, providing authenticity to his on-screen persona.
Jonno Davies as Robbie Williams (Motion Capture).
Jonno Davies performs the motion capture for Williams' CGI monkey representation, capturing his physical nuances.
Steve Pemberton as Peter Williams.
Steve Pemberton portrays Robbie's father, Peter, highlighting their complex relationship.
Alison Steadman as Betty Williams.
Alison Steadman plays Robbie's mother, Betty, showcasing her influence on his life.
Damon Herriman as Nigel Martin-Smith.
Damon Herriman embodies Nigel Martin-Smith, the manager of Take That, pivotal in Williams' early career.
Raechelle Banno as Nicole Appleton.
Raechelle Banno portrays Nicole Appleton, highlighting their significant relationship.
